Corn rose to 422.68 USd/BU on September 23, 2025, up 0.22% from the previous day. Over the past month, Corn's price has risen 8.59%, and is up 2.65% compared to the same time last year, according to trading on a contract for difference (CFD) that tracks the benchmark market for this commodity. This statistic shows the price of edible corn oil in the United States from 2004/05 to 2023/24. As of 2017/2018, corn oil prices stood at around 30.35 cents per pound in the United States. By 2022/23, the prices of corn oil increased to 61.62 cents per pound.

Long Term Projections: Corn: Farm Price data was reported at 4.300 USD/Bushel in 2034. This stayed constant from the previous number of 4.300 USD/Bushel for 2033. Long Term Projections: Corn: Farm Price data is updated yearly, averaging 4.300 USD/Bushel from Dec 2022 (Median) to 2034, with 13 observations. The data reached an all-time high of 6.540 USD/Bushel in 2022 and a record low of 3.900 USD/Bushel in 2025. United States - Export Price Index (End Use): Corn was 209.40000 Index 2000=100 in August of 2025, according to the United States Federal Reserve. Historically, United States - Export Price Index (End Use): Corn reached a record high of 370.50000 in May of 2022 and a record low of 83.70000 in September of 1986.
